Global stocks tumbled further and safe bet gold surged to new records Friday on mounting fears of fresh global recession amid weakening growth in top economies and poor liquidity at European banks. European stock markets were slumping in midday trade with the banking sector again routed amid weak liquidity concerns, while Asian indices closed with huge losses after sharp declines on Wall Street overnight.

The euro inched lower against the dollar and the US currency dropped versus the yen, whose strength continued to hurt Japanese exporters. "Weak data continues to make the hairs on the back of investors necks stand up and with volatility remaining high across global equity markets, the reaction in the markets to this sensitivity remains quick and severe," said Joshua Raymond, chief market strategist at City Index traders in London.

London was down 2.55 percent, Frankfurt shed 3.65 percent, Paris lost 2.99 percent, Madrid tumbled 2.94 percent and Milan gave up 2.71 percent. In Asia, Tokyo tumbled 2.51 percent, hit by the double-whammy of global fears and the persistently strong yen, while Sydney shed 3.51 percent and Seoul plunged 6.22 percent. "Further weak manufacturing data from the US and surprisingly poor German GDP this week increase the likelihood of a double-dip recession and recent evidence indicates there are also inflationary pressures in these weakening economies," said Spreadex trader Jordan Lambert. "This is a double blow to consumers as they now have price rises to deal with along with job insecurity which all leads to less disposable income. Despite the gloomy economic picture M&A activity continues."

Hewlett-Packard, the world's top personal computer maker, announced Thursday that it was buying British enterprise software company Autonomy for $10.24 billion (7.17 billion euros). HP said it would purchase all of the outstanding shares of Autonomy for $42.11 a share in cash, a premium of 64 percent over Autonomy's closing price on the London Stock Exchange on Wednesday. Autonomy's share price jumped 75 percent on Friday.

With trillions of dollars wiped off global stock markets in recent weeks, cash-rich companies are seizing bargains. Google shook up the mobile phone industry Monday with the announcement it was buying US smartphone maker Motorola Mobility for $12.5 billion. London-based brewer SABMiller meanwhile launched a hostile bid for Australian beer giant Foster's on Wednesday worth $10 billion.

Elsewhere, gold continued to benefit from the stock market turmoil, with the precious metal striking a record high of $1,868.63 an ounce on the London Bullion Market. "Flights to safe haven asset plays such as gold, which remains the defensive trade of choice, has continued," said analyst Raymond.

New worries about a second recession in the United States and Europe, prompted by an investment bank report, sent US stocks into a new sharp fall on Thursday. The Dow Jones Industrial Average closed down 3.68 percent, the broader S&P 500 sank 4.46 percent and the tech-heavy Nasdaq Composite dived 5.22 percent. The spark to the new fall was a Morgan Stanley report warning that global growth was slowing and that the United States and Europe were on the precipice of plunging into a new recession, two years after the end of the last one.

In foreign exchange deals Friday, the euro was slightly down at $1.4333 compared with $1.4337 late in New York on Thursday. The dollar dropped to 76.39 yen from 76.52 yen Thursday

Normally bank issue statements at the end of every month

Always register all checks, debit card payments or withdrawals, deposits, and automatic payments in your account register. This activity helps with reconciling your statement at the end of the month. Normally bank issue statements at the end of every month but with online banking you are able to print out your statements at any time.

To reconcile your checking account; you will need your check book; check register; your bank statement; your reconciliation form and a pencil. Your check register is your daily recording of payments and deposits. The column titles on your check register must be precise and allows for easy checking and balancing. Typical check register columns include: Check number, Date of transaction; Description of transaction; Check mark; Debit (-); Credit (+) and Balance.

DEBITS: All money paid for items charged to your account including checks written; debit card purchases; ATM cash withdrawals; fees and charges.

CREDITS: All money put into your account including deposits you make and interest you might earn.

Create a worksheet in Excel or other with these particulars and you have yourself your check register. Remember to enter your daily monetary transactions in this file or register.

We reconcile monthly; and we have received our bank statement from the bank. First let’s prepare a reconciliation form; you may find one on the back of your statement or simply add this information to your check register: Check book balance; bank balance; outstanding checks; and total outstanding checks.

Reconciling your checking account saves you headaches in the long run; with overdraft charges; bounced check complications; ruined credit reputations; Happy reconciling!
  1. On your check register; in the check mark column tick the checks that have already been cashed; or the checks appearing in your bank statement; then put an "o" for checks that are outstanding or not found in the bank statement.
  2. List all ATM transactions; bank fees; deposits and other automatic transactions in your check book register from your bank statement.
  3. Total all the checks that are not listed in your bank statement. These checks are still pending withdrawal (referred to as outstanding checks). Subtract your total amount from the bank statement balance.

This amount should equal the amount in your check register. If not, you will need to check each of your transactions and also possibly need to check your math.

Formula: Bank Account Statement Ending Balance + Deposits Outstanding - Checks Outstanding = Ending Balance in Checkbook Register.

Adding an extension, conservatory or carrying out general home improvements can be costly. If you have a big home improvement project then a personal secured loan might be a financing option you could consider.

On the other hand, you may have multiple debts spread over several credit cards, store cards and other unsecured loans. Using a personal secured loan to consolidate your existing credit could help lower your monthly repayments.

Personal loans are generally unsecured, but if you are a home owner with a mortgage, you could apply for a personal secured loan from Nemo. The difference between a personal loan and a secured loan is that you have to offer your home as security when borrowing from a secured loan lender.

The main advantage of taking out a secured personal loan is that the lender may be able to lend you more than those offering unsecured loans, and they are also likely to be able to offer you a longer repayment period. For example Nemo could lend you up to £100,000 over a term of up to 25 years.

You might find that the Typical APR on a personal secured loan is lower than that offered by unsecured loan lenders, and if you’d like to shop around to see what the various lenders can offer, you could use a price comparison site to help you. Nemo’s Typical rate is 9.6% APR variable.
Repaying borrowing over a longer term may increase overall interest charges.

Broken Market

Main factors influences on this spectacular growth in volume are mentioned below. A significant role belonged to the increased volatility of currencies rates, growing mutual influence of different economies on bank-rates established by central banks, which affect essentially currencies exchange rates, more intense competition on goods markets and, at the same time, amalgamation of the corporations of different countries, technological revolution in the sphere of the currencies trading.

The latter exposed in the development of automated dealing systems and the transition to the currency trading by means of the Internet. In addition to the dealing systems, matching systems simultaneously connect all traders around the world, electronically duplicating the brokers' market.

Advances in technology, computer software, and telecommunications and increased experience have increased the level of traders' sophistication, their ability to both generate profits and properly handle the exchange risks. Therefore, trading sophistication led toward volume increase.

Charts for the technical analysis

Kinds of prices and time units. Charts for the technical analysis are being constructed in coordinates price (the vertical axis) time (the horizontal axis). The following kinds of currency prices represented on charts are being distinguished on Forex:

  • open - a price at the beginning of a trade period (year, month, day, week, hour, minute or a certain amount of one from these units);
  • close - a price at the end of a trade period;
  • high - the highest from prices observed during a trade period;
  • low - the lowest from prices observed during a trade period.

Providing the technical analysis one uses charts for different time units from 1 year or more till 1 minute. The bigger is a time unit applied for the chart plotting the bigger is a time span to analyze price movements and to determine the major trend by means of the chart. For the short trading charts for less time units are more suitable.

Line chart. The line chart is plotted connecting single prices for a selected time period. The most popular line chart is the daily chart. Although any point in the day can be plotted, most traders focus on the closing price, which they perceive as the most important. But an immediate problem with the daily line chart is the fact that it is impossible to see the price activity for the balance of the period as well as gaps breakups in prices at joints of trade periods. Nevertheless, line charts are easier to visualize. Also, technical analysis goes well beyond chart formation; in order to execute certain models and techniques, line charts are better suited than any of the other charts.

Bar chart. The bar chart consists from separate histograms. To plot a histogram in coordinates price time the points responding to high, low, open and close prices for a time period analyzed should be marked on the one vertical bar. The opening price usually is marked with a little horizontal line to the left of the bar; and the closing price is marked with a little horizontal line to the right of the bar. Bar charts have the obvious advantage of displaying the currency range for the period selected. An advantage of this chart is that, unlike line charts, the bar chart is able to plot price gaps. Hence, it is impossible to see on a bar chart absolutely all price movements during the period.

Candlestick chart. The candlestick chart is closely related to the bar chart. It also consists of four major prices: high, low, open, and close. In addition to the common readings, the candlestick chart has a set of particular interpretations. The latter is possible thanks to the convenient visual observation of that chart.

The opening and closing prices form the body of the candlestick. To indicate that the opening was lower than the closing, the body of the bar is left blank. Current standard electronic displays allow you to keep it blank or select a color of your choice. If the currency closes below its opening, the body is filled. In its original form, the body was colored black, but the electronic displays allow you to keep it filled or to select a color of your choice. The intraday (or weekly) direction on a candlestick chart can be traced by means of two "shadows": the upper shadow (uwakage) and the lower shadow (shitakage). Just as with a bar chart, the candlestick chart is unable to trace every price movement during a period's activity.
